> > A new virus came out today with an attachment gone.scr. MIMEDefang has
> > stripped several of these as expected. However, while working with the
> > users, it is evident that some got through and were then cleaned by the
> > virus scanner on our internal Exchange servers.
>
> That is very bad. A couple of thoughts:
>
> 1) Is there any way mail could come in and bypass the MIMEDefang server?
> Since they all have the X-Scanned-By: header, that's unlikely, but it
> may be possible.
>
> 2) Do any of the failed messages have an X-MIMEDefang-Warning: header?
>
> 3) Can you post your filter code? Maybe there's something wrong there.
>
> 4) Could you post the headers and MIME part headers for a message which
> failed?
>
> I've been monitoring a few MIMEDefang installations, and they all seem
> to have caught everything.
